In a hospital setting, a star topology is often the best choice due to its reliability and ease of management. Each device connects to a central hub or switch, allowing for quick troubleshooting and isolation of issues without disrupting the entire network. This configuration also supports the high demand for bandwidth and can easily accommodate the addition of new devices, which is essential in a dynamic healthcare environment. Additionally, it enhances security and minimizes the impact of potential cable failures.
